By Chiara Fiorillo At least 18 Syrian truffle hunters have been killed in an attack carried out by Islamic State militants, opposition activists and pro-government media said. The attack in a village in eastern Syria also left dozens injured and missing – and was one of the deadliest strikes by the Islamic State in the area in more than a year. It took place in a desert area near the town of Kobajeb in the eastern province of Deir el-Zour which borders Iraq. Some of the truffle gatherers may have been kidnapped, opposition activists said.
